Top Free EV Charging Apps to Power Your Journey

When it comes to planning an EV road trip, having the right apps on your phone is essential. These tools can help you identify charging locations, filter options, and plan your route efficiently.

A Better Route Planner (ABRP)

  • Features: Cross-country route planning, real-time estimates of battery consumption, and integration with various EV brands.
  • Perfect For: EV apps tailored for cross-country trips.
  • Pro Tip: ABRP’s detailed options allow you to factor in cargo weight, weather, and charging preferences for unbeatable accuracy.

PlugShare

  • Features: User-generated reviews, photos, and filters for specific chargers like CCS, CHAdeMO, or Tesla.
  • Perfect For: Finding EV charging stations on road trips, particularly in less-traveled areas.
  • Why Choose It: The community-based reviews help you avoid broken or overcrowded chargers.

ChargePoint & Electrify America

  • Features: Real-time charger availability, pricing information, and subscriber perks.
  • Perfect For: A reliable free EV charging location app with an easy-to-use interface.
  • Bonus Tip: Electrify America’s vast network makes it ideal for major routes like I-95 and I-80.

Tesla Trip Planner (For Non-Tesla EVs)

  • Features: Navigate Tesla Superchargers with adapters (mainstream adoption of the NACS charging connector by 2024 will make compatibility even smoother).
  • Perfect For: Non-Tesla EVs needing fast, widely available charging solutions.

EV Charging Stops on Major USA Routes

Curious about specific charging stops along the most iconic U.S. routes? We’ve got you covered.

I-95 (East Coast)

  • Key Stops: Boston, Washington DC, Jacksonville.
  • Best Apps: Electrify America for I-95 chargers, especially on the NJ Turnpike.

Route 66

  • Why It’s Tricky: Sparse charging stations in Arizona and New Mexico require meticulous planning.
  • Must-Have App: PlugShare for filtering high-speed (150kW+) chargers.

I-5 (West Coast)

  • Key Insight: Tesla Superchargers dominate this route, but CCS gaps in Northern California mean non-Tesla EV drivers must plan carefully.
  • Tip: Tesla adaptors are game-changers on this route.

I-10 (Southern USA)

  • Critical Stops: El Paso, Houston, Phoenix.
  • Apps to Use: Electrify America for dense network support.

I-80 (Cross-Country)

  • Cold Weather Tips: Winter temperatures in Wyoming and Nebraska can reduce range—plan charging stops closer together.
  • Best Tool: I-80 EV Charging Planner or A Better Route Planner.

Avoiding “Charging Deserts”: Survival Strategies

Even with expanding infrastructure, some remote stretches lack EV chargers. Here’s how to handle them like a pro.

Identify Charging Deserts

The Department of Energy’s Alternative Fuel Corridor map can help you map gaps.

Workarounds to Keep Moving

  • Slow-Charge at RV Parks: NEMA 14-50 outlets at RV parks offer emergency charging options.
  • Rental Cars: If you’re heading into extreme wilderness, consider temporarily switching to a gas-powered car.

Emergency Tips

  • Reduce speed to conserve battery life.
  • Pre-condition batteries when you’re nearing a charging station to make the most of your remaining range.

How to Road Trip Cheaply in an EV

Worried about costs adding up? Try these hacks:

Free Charging Opportunities

Take advantage of free chargers at places like Walmart (Volta), hotels, and some car dealerships.

Membership Discounts

Sign up for programs like Electrify America Pass+ ($4/month) for reduced rates.

Time-of-Use Rates

Charge overnight at your hotel or off-peak hours for cheaper rates.

EV Road Trip FAQs

Some burning questions EV road trippers often have:

  1. “Can a Chevy Bolt handle Route 66?”

Yes! However, its charging speed (55kW max) means you’ll spend more time at stations. Plan accordingly.

  1. “How long does charging add to a cross-country trip?”

Typically, it adds about 20–30% more time compared to a gas car. Apps like ABRP can give you a precise estimate.

  1. “Are there enough chargers on I-95 for non-Tesla EVs?”

Absolutely! But avoid peak holiday traffic to skip long waits at popular stations.
